Lufthansa cuts regional flights as pilots strike

Hundreds of flights were cancelled by Lufthansa at its regional carriers on Monday, as pilots walked out in a 24-hour strike over pay.

Frankfurt: Hundreds of flights were cancelled by Lufthansa at its CityLine and Eurowings regional carriers on Monday, as pilots walked out in a 24-hour strike over pay.

Lufthansa said nearly 202 services were cancelled up until 1100 GMT. These cancellations could continue later during the day, a spokesman for the carrier said.

Passengers at airports across Germany, including Lufthansa's main hubs Frankfurt and Munich, were affected by the strike which began at 2200 GMT on Sunday.
